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Damage: Minor cracks versus major structural damage.
- Footing Size: Larger footings require more materials and labor.
- Soil Conditions: Poor soil conditions may necessitate additional stabilization work.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as can increase labor costs.
- Materials Used: Higher quality materials typically cost more.
- Local Labor Rates: Labor costs can vary based on the local market.
- Permit Requirements: Some repairs may require permits, adding to the overall cost.
- Weather Conditions: Adverse weather can delay work and increase costs.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Cranston, RI) |
---|---|
Minor Crack Repair | $300 - $600 |
Major Structural Repair |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Footing Replacement | $4,000 - $8,000 |
Soil Stabilization | $1,500 - $3,500 |
Permit Fees | $100 - $300 |
Inspection Fees | $200 - $400 |
